- Usage Guidelines
- SBR 1009C elastomer is produced in free flowing crumb form which eliminates the need for milling, cutting, or grinding equipment. The crumb particles retain the porous nature of the coagulated rubber and can be dissolved in solvent faster than milled or pelletized bale rubber.
- Antioxidant is added to this polymer to provide protection during manufacture and storage. The end user’s process may require additional antioxidant protection.
